Care to give a summary for those who are unfamiliar with the sport?
Small group of weaker riders got a 15-ish minute lead, but got caught with 60km to go. Remco Evenepoel (Belgium) and Vincenzo Nibali (Italy), two potential favourites, try to attack but quickly get reeled in. On the final big climb with 30km to go, Tadej Pogačar (Slovenia), one of the biggest favourites, Michael Woods (Canada) and Brandon McNulty (USA) attack but Wout van Aert (Belgium), the other very big favourite, brings them back. At this stage there is only a small group out front. After a few failed moves, Richard Carapaz (Ecuador) and McNulty attack and this move goes. They get a 50 second lead but as they tire the group behind closes in dramatically. With 6km to go, Carapaz attacks McNulty and goes clear on his own. McNulty drops into the group behind, but that group can do nothing about Carapaz who wins gold on his own. Van Aert outsprints Pogačar for silver and bronze respectively.
